Freshwater fish are constantly urinating, so if you are over stocked, the only thing that will keep your tank stable, and from becoming a toilet ( having a pH crashes) are large frequent water changes.
And because you really didn't have much biological filtration going on, a fish die off was bound to eventually happen.

An overhead planted sump was a great suggestion, but even with that, if plan to be so over stocked, you need massive amounts of filtration, and should never slack off on water changes.
Here is an overhead planted sump I use, it is not complicated, and took very little time to set up.

These plants (papyrus) are about 4ft tall, to offset overcrowding you need heavy, thick plant growth.
